Keynote Speaker - Richard Bitner
Lessons from the Dark Side:
Understanding the Future of the Housing and Mortgage Markets
By Richard Bitner


Overview

As a recognized expert on the lending and housing markets, and a highly regarded public speaker, Richard provides audience members with a comprehensive and easy to digest presentation on the intricacies of the housing and mortgage crisis. At its core, Lessons from the Dark Side, enables audience members to go behind the scenes and unravel key elements of this crisis, and connect them to the current repercussions affecting the housing, banking, investment and mortgage industries.  

His dynamic and high-energy style provides the audience with a captivating look at what caused the crisis, the events shaping the current financial markets, and provides a blueprint for discussing what is in store for the housing market.

What the Audience Will Learn

While his international best-selling book Confessions of a Subprime Lender: An Insider’s Tale of Greed, Fraud & Ignorance, provides an in-depth examination on the crisis, his keynote address goes one step further, enabling audience members to understand the key drivers that will impact the future of the financial markets for years to come.  Audience members who attend his presentation will learn:

  • How investment banks and rating agencies were able to create a process for securitizing mortgages that set off the worst financial crisis since the great depression.
  • How policy making in Washington is impacting the mortgage and housing markets.
  • What factors are most important to monitor to help recognize that a bottom is truly in sight.

About the Speaker

Since the housing and mortgage markets are responsible for impacting 25% of the total Gross Domestic Product of the United States, Richard’s presentation is a must see for any mortgage, housing or financial professional looking to understand this crisis and the implications for them and their clients.  

As President of the LTV Group, a communication, design and media company that publishes both HousingWire magazine and REO Insider magazine, Richard has immediate access to the latest industry information. This allows him to continuously update his presentation to reflect any recent market or governmental changes relevant to his audience. In doing so, he ensures audience members will receive the most current and comprehensive analysis available.

Richard has been featured on CNN, Bloomberg, Fox Business News, The Wall Street Journal, NPR, The Early Show, Larry King Live and the Daily Show with Jon Stewart, providing insight on the mortgage debacle. He has a master’s degree in Communications from Cornell University and a bachelor’s degree in Public Relations from Northern Arizona University. His book, Confessions of a Subprime Lender: An Insider’s Tale of Greed, Fraud & Ignorance, was named a Top 10 Business Book of the Year for 2008 by the Chinese publishing industry.

 
Convention 2010

Sagamore Resort in Bolton Landing, New York, June 10-13, 2010

alt

New Jersey and Pennsylvania title professionals will converge for their Annual Convention this June 10 through 13 at the gorgeous Sagamore Resort at Lake George, New York.  The theme of the 2010 Convention is "SagaMORE - More networking, More education, More value", and organizers are intent on backing up the claim in the second Joint Convention of the Pennsylvania and New Jersey Land Title Associations.

This year PLTA/NJLTA convention committees have secured TWO outstanding speakers for the core of the educational program:

Hotel Information

The Sagamore offers several accommodations to choose from:
 
The SagamoreHistoric Main Hotel: The beautifully updated Main Hotel has the distinction of being listed in the National Register of Historic places.  Lakeview and gardenview hotel rooms and suites offer country grand appointments with a "club" ambiance.
 
Adirondack Lakeside Lodges:The lodge rooms and suites combine American Country and Adirondack styles to experience a true flavor of the region.  In seven separate buildings along the perimeter of the island, the lodge rooms all face inland and provide an Adirondack experience while providing a great value.

Hotel Rooms Rates: $235 per night/ Suites $310

Lodge Rooms Rates: $215 per night/ Suites $285
